State Agencies Bulletin No. 2415

Subject
New York State Payroll System (PayServ) Fiscal Year End – Rollover of Position Pool Chart of Accounts.
Date Issued
March 2, 2026

Purpose:

The purpose of this bulletin is to inform all agencies of the upcoming rollover of the chart of accounts strings mapped to the position pools in PayServ.

Affected Employees:

All employee records will be affected, excluding SUNY (except Agency Code 28990) and CUNY.

Background:

To correctly calculate the charges for the split payroll for Fiscal Year Ending 2025-26 and the Fiscal Year Beginning 2026-27, the PayServ position pool chart of accounts must be updated to reflect the 2026-27 budget references where $0 appropriations have been created by the Bureau of State Accounting Operations. 

The appropriation charges to be used for the following Fiscal Year End payroll allocation percentages are outlined in the Guide to Financial Operations, Section XV.6.A.

Effective Dates:

Institution paychecks dated April 2, 2026, and Administration paychecks dated April 8, 2026.

Eligibility Criteria:

All employees paid through PayServ, excluding SUNY (except Agency Code 28990) and CUNY.

OSC Actions:

OSC Payroll will begin Fiscal Year End activities on March 19, 2026, for the paychecks dated April 2, 2026 (Institution) and April 8, 2026 (Administration). This will include the completion of the roll-over to the Department Budget Table USA containing the chart of accounts strings for agency position pools.

OSC Payroll will run a process on March 19, 2026, to update the Department Budget Table USA page to a read-only page which will prevent updates to position pool funding between the timeframe of March 19, 2026, and April 2, 2026. 

There should be no other disruption to PayServ system availability during this time. 

Institution and Administrative agencies will not be able to make any changes to the Fiscal Year 2025 Department Budget Table USA rows on or after March 19, 2026, until the April 8, 2026, paycheck has been confirmed and distributed (April 2, 2026). 

Please refer to Statewide Financial System (SFS) for any information regarding when the payroll charges will appear in SFS.

For agencies using the NHRP521 Back-End Splits file, it will not be accepted during the SFS Fiscal Year End blackout period for checks dated April 2, 2026 (Institution) and April 8, 2026 (Administration). All other manual online back-end splits should not be processed during that time in order to allow the accurate calculation of the FYE split. 

Agency Actions:

Agencies should review the attached list of Department Budget Table USA rows for position pools that contain chart of accounts strings that will not roll-over to the 2026-27 budget reference. 

List of Agency Pools not rolled to 2026-27 Budget Reference

All changes to 2025-26 (Fiscal Year 2025) position pool chart of accounts data need to be completed before March 19, 2026.  

Agencies will not be able to make any changes to position pools between March 19, 2026 and April 2, 2026. If an Agency needs to make any changes to position pools during this time, please reach out to [email protected]

Institution and Administrative agencies will need to update any position pools that did not roll to the new fiscal year budget reference after April 2, 2026, for changes to be applied to paychecks beginning on April 16, 2026.
